"The hotel is in a good location, easy walking distance to all the sights and it’s very close to the iconic Hotel National de Cuba, which is a must see! The staff are amazing, especially the front of house/reception, the pool staff on the roof deck, and the ground floor bar staff who were all friendly and helpful. The breakfast was a good variety of local and continental options, buffet style with a range of drinks/juices. I used the gym and the pool, was a good experience. Taxi from the airport to hotel and return to the airport cost me £10 sterling each way, but of course the taxi guys do try to charge double that, so negotiate amicably and pay a fair price!
